Tigers coaching staff return to practice


Published : 14 Sep 2020 08:34 PM

After a long break due to corona pandemic, national team cricketers have started their individual training session. However, ahead of the scheduled Sri Lanka tour later this month, cricketers have now joined team’s training session.

During individual training session, players were training alone. However, now coaching staff led by head coach Russell Domingo and others joined the camp.

Russell Domingo, bowling coach Ottis Gibson and fielding coach Ryan Cook joined the cricket team’s training session yesterday. They joined the training session before their mandatory 14-day quarantine period as all the coaches returned to Bangladesh last week.  

Earlier, the Bangladesh Cricket Board (BCB) had appealed to the Department of Health to allow corona negative coaching staff to join practice sessions. The BCB has received a positive response from the Department of Health in response to that request.The Tigers are scheduled to tour Sri Lanka in the last week of this month to play a three-match Test series.
